Stewart, Kahne and Blaney to take on Kings Royal Weekend

ROSSBURG, OH – Showing an allegiance to their roots of racing, NASCAR drivers Dave Blaney, Kasey Kahne and Tony Stewart have announced their intentions to compete in Eldora Speedway’s fabled Kings Royal weekend (July 16 & 17). Blaney will be wheeling against the World of Outlaw (WoO) regulars, while Stewart and Kahne will take on the National Racing Alliance (NRA) Sprint Invaders.

Cup drivers converge on Eldora for charity race

Even though there’s a new wrinkle in the format, the favorite in Wednesday night’s Prelude to the Dream charity race at Eldora Speedway in Rossburg, Ohio, is the same as it ever was—the guy who owns the track and stages the event.

Tony Stewart, who launched the Gillette Fusion ProGlide Prelude to the Dream at the half-mile dirt track in 2005, has won the event the past two years and three of the five since its inception. Stewart set the one-lap qualifying record last year (15.405 seconds) and led all 30 laps of the main event.

Introducing Your Defending Race Winner

KANNAPOLIS, N.C. – Tony Stewart returns to Pocono (Pa.) Raceway as the defending winner of the Gillette Fusion ProGlide 500. The driver of the No. 14 Old Spice/Office Depot Chevrolet in the NASCAR Sprint Cup Series won last year’s June visit to the venerable and quirky 2.5-mile triangle, where he led twice for 39 laps – including the final 37 – to take his first point-paying win as a driver/owner and the first for a driver/owner since Sept. 27, 1998 when Ricky Rudd won at Martinsville (Va.) Speedway – a span of 375 races.

It was a monumental win, not just in terms of numbers, but also because it stamped Stewart’s foray into team ownership with Stewart-Haas Racing (SHR) as a success. It was his 34th career Sprint Cup win, but first with SHR after leaving the comfy confines of Joe Gibbs Racing, where the two-time Sprint Cup champion spent his first 12 years as a NASCAR driver.
